Output 034e77355d59e24b364145c4df2dee5a6ac466dcc0e87e6fa7d0df6534cc1aa2:0

value
19944156
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 31d75325a6572886ca176d6df1ef3ef855c318c8 OP_EQUALVERIFY OP_CHECKSIG
address
LPmVKeAfuMLyoNrNuFewW2bQmRrji8LeKA
transaction
034e77355d59e24b364145c4df2dee5a6ac466dcc0e87e6fa7d0df6534cc1aa2
spent
true